Remaining Safe While Operating Your Electric Scooter

Operating an electric scooter requires alertness and mindfulness to guarantee safety on crowded city streets. Riders should always wear a helmet, as this significantly reduces the risk of head injuries in case of accidents. It is crucial to familiarize oneself with local traffic laws, as regulations can differ greatly by city. Keeping an appropriate pace and maintaining adequate space from vehicles and pedestrians enhances overall safety.

Furthermore, riders ought to be mindful of various obstacles such as road debris, sudden obstacles, and potholes. Making use of hand signals when changing direction or halting effectively notifies other road users of your next move. Riding at night requires illuminated or reflective accessories to increase visibility. Lastly, steering clear of distractions such as smartphones encourages attentive riding. By observing these precautionary steps, electric scooter operators can achieve a safer and more mindful riding experience while traversing urban environments.

How Do Electric Scooters Measure Up to Bikes in City Settings?

Electric scooters generally offer quicker, more space-efficient travel compared to bicycles, well-suited for short-distance travel. That said, bikes deliver greater physical activity and stability. Ultimately, the choice depends on unique lifestyle choices and distinct metropolitan conditions.

What Are the Ownership Costs of an Electric Scooter?

Purchasing an electric scooter includes preliminary acquisition fees, maintenance expenses, protection premiums, and possible recharging expenses. Furthermore, owners may incur parking fees and require accessories, all contributing to the complete cost of possession.

Are Electric Scooters Appropriate for Every Age Group?

Electric scooters are typically appropriate for a wide range of age groups, provided users adhere to safety guidelines. Nevertheless, younger riders may benefit from parental supervision, while older adults should consider their physical capabilities and comfort with balancing and maneuvering.

In What Ways Do Weather Conditions Influence Electric Scooter Usage?

Weather conditions greatly impact electric scooter usage. Adverse conditions including rain, snow, and temperature extremes discourage riders because of safety risks and discomfort, while mild, dry weather encourages more frequent use, enhancing overall rider experience and accessibility.

What Regulations Govern Electric Scooter Operation in Cities?

Guidelines controlling the operation of electric scooters in urban areas often include age restrictions, speed limits, helmet requirements, designated parking zones, and insurance obligations. These guidelines seek to enhance safety, reduce congestion, and integrate scooters into existing transportation frameworks.
